The compound microscope worksheet. What is a Compound Microscope? | Microscope World Blog A compound microscope is a high power (high magnification) microscope that uses a compound lens system. A compound microscope has multiple lenses: the objective lens (typically 4x, 10x, 40x or 100x) is compounded (multiplied) by the eyepiece lens (typically 10x) to obtain a high magnification of 40x, 100x, 400x and 1000x. Parts of Stereo Microscope (Dissecting microscope) – labeled ... The difference between Compound and Stereo (Dissecting) Microscope. Unlike a compound microscope that can only see a very thin specimen, stereo microscopes can be used for viewing almost anything you can fit under them. However, stereo microscopes offer lower magnification, typically 5x-50x, comparing to compound microscopes. Below is an ... Parts of a microscope with functions and labeled diagram 17/09/2022 · Q. Differentiate between a condenser and an Abbe condenser. Ans. Condensers are lenses that are used to collect and focus light from the illuminator into the specimen. They are found under the stage next to the diaphragm of the microscope.
